An advertisement for popular editions of English novels, available from George Robertson, 'importer of books and stationery'. Authors whose works are advertised include Walter Scott, Charles Dickens, William Thackeray, Bulwer Lytton, Charles Lever, Captain Marryat, Benjamin Disraeli and the Bronte sisters. (Although the advertisement states 'English novels', the list of advertised titles includes American James Fenimore Cooper's Leatherstocking Tales. Also, Sir Walter Scott is Scottish, not English.)

Notes

  • 111 titles advertised: 111 appear to be literary, 0 appear to be Australian.
